Overview

PlayFab Experiments feature helps you identify the best strategies for your game. It does so by helping you run multiple concurrent experiments and ensure statistical trustworthiness.

You can elevate the player experience by comparing different versions of game configurations, pricing models, and outreach mechanisms, determining the best variation for your title’s goals (engagement, monetization, retention, etc.) via experiments.

Capabilities of PlayFab’s Experiments

PlayFab Experiments is a tailored solution for running experiments in your games. It is powered by Microsoft’s internal experimentation platform which unlocks the best-in-class capabilities which are used by Minecraft, Azure, Office, Bing, and many other Microsoft products. PlayFab Experiments empowers you by providing the following capabilities:

  • Creation and management of multiple concurrent experiments with the (interactive and self-directing) user interface on PlayFab Game Manager and via scalable APIs.
  • Targeting of the desired audience at random but in a controlled manner by making use of existing traffic. You can experiment over a segment and define the percentage of the target audience in each variant.
  • Scheduling of experiments or to run immediately.
  • Analysis of experiments’ scorecard results. The scorecards are computed reliably and possess enriched statistical details. This gives you an indication of statistical significance and alerts if a Sample Ratio Mismatch is observed.
  • Integrability with other PlayFab services such as Title Data, Player Profile, PlayStream events, CloudScript and Insights Explorer, etc.

Integrating Experiments with other PlayFab services

Experiments is compatible with Player Profile, PlayStream events, CloudScript and Insights Explorer. For example, you can:

  • Make configuration changes using CloudScript: Virtually any configuration-related game code variation can be enabled using a combination of CloudScript and Experiment’s getTreatmentAssignment API.
  • Make configuration changes using PlayStream events: Use the getTreatmentAssignment API to trigger game configuration changes based on PlayStream events.
  • Do a drill-down analysis using Insights Explorer: A unique identifier of each variant (VariantID) is stamped on all PlayStream v2 events and two specific PlayStream v1 events (player_logged_in and player_realmoney_purchase). This can be used to do further analysis on specific metrics. (The metrics can be based on the PlayStream events or your own game telemetry.) To query, use the Insights Explorer service or connect your own analytics platform.
